What do you guys reckon on this new dating app? I saw it being advertised on You Tube band downloaded it to my mobile. It seems a great idea to me that could solve the problem of when a girl really eyes you up but you don't know what to say or approach as she's a perfect stranger.
It basically works on you allowing to track your movements like a contact tracing app for the virus which is probably where the idea came from. It the shows you a photo of the girl and vice versa so long as she is also on Happn, you can then contact her or vice versa as you please. It's at this point that you need to sign up for the payment plan but until then it's all free. I am using it free and just leave in running in the background on my mobile.
